Off the beaten path between Spokane and Boise is the town of Weippe, Idaho. It’s just east of the Nez Perce Reservation and doesn’t see too many tourists thanks to its location away from the main highways. There’s much to discover when you get a travel trailer rental in Weippe, though. The Weippe Prairie is where the members of Lewis and Clark’s Corps of Discovery nearly starved to death after emerging from Montana’s Bitterroot Mountains in 1805. Weippe is rich in Native American history too, with the Nez Perce tribe having saved the lives of the Corps members by clothing and feeding the ragged explorers.

The Great Outdoors

Those wanting to follow in the footsteps of Lewis and Clark can take a journey along the Lewis and Clark Historic Trail. The route is more of an idea than a designated path at this point as the explorers floated down the Clearwater River rather than hiking along any trail. Most who take part in the journey do it as a scenic drive along Highway 12, which parallels the Lochsa and Clearwater Rivers.

Exploring the City

If you want to learn more about the town’s history when you get a camper rental in Weippe, you could start in the basement of its library, at the Weippe Discovery Center. It’s little more than a medium-sized room, but it’s filled with great information about the Lewis and Clark Expedition and the Nez Perce tribe. Reading all of the exhibits will probably take less than an hour, and it’s a great place to learn about the area. The Clearwater Historical Museum is nearby in Orofino and has similar displays, but is a little larger if you’re up for the trip.
